For the Aug. 24, this new Biden management revealed their decide to erase up to $10,100 from inside the government education loan personal debt to have individuals which have profits lower than $125,000 a-year, otherwise home that earn below $250,000. A supplementary $ten,100000 will also be canceled if you obtained federal Pell Has to go to college or university.

Just like the education loan forgiveness bundle are revealed, the greater Company Agency (BBB) says profile of those who state these include objectives out-of fake student loan forgiveness phone calls and you will texts take an upswing. The latest Better business bureau says such fraudsters was in fact calling some body by way of unsolicited phone calls, characters or text messages.

Fraudsters often secret subjects toward delivering unnecessary fee 100% free government programs – or people say you can get most or less benefits upfront getting a fee, but the Better business bureau says a genuine bodies service, for instance the You.S. Agencies off Studies, will never inquire about a sophisticated running fee to possess student loan rescue.

Engaging in the newest Biden administration’s education http://www.paydayloansmissouri.org loan forgiveness program is free of charge. Abby Shafroth, manager of the Student loan Borrower Advice Enterprise within Federal Consumer Legislation Cardio, informed Check if consumers “need-not pay for this recovery.”

“Which recovery try freely available,” Shafroth said. “If you get these types of phone calls, hang up the phone. You don’t need to pay individuals to own help.”

Whenever you are having difficulty repaying your own student loans, new Agencies of Studies and you may Federal Change Fee (FTC) both say you really need to speak to your loan servicer.

The brand new FTC states certain scammers allege they require their Government Scholar Support (FSA) ID to help forgive your student education loans, even so they could actually use one suggestions to attempt to steal their term rather.

“Usually do not express your FSA ID with someone. Shady some body can use one guidance to view your bank account and inexpensive the identity,” the newest FTC warns.

Reputable, a personal fund economic technology company, additionally the Better business bureau state some fraudsters may query borrowers so you’re able to submit an on-line application or indication a 3rd-group agreement function or fuel of attorney locate debt forgiveness.

If an individual performs this, Legitimate warns that scammer will be licensed to talk to the individual’s federal mortgage servicer making behavior on their behalf – they could even transform private account information. However, Reputable states “a reputable company can’t ever ask you to indication an energy out of attorneys setting.”

Specific education loan consumers are eligible to have particular government education loan forgiveness software, like the Public-service Loan Forgiveness (PSLF) and the Teacher Mortgage Forgiveness software, however, nothing ones programs promote instantaneous education loan relief, due to the fact certain scammers claim.

Such as, the new PSLF system need individuals to make ten years’ worth of being qualified costs (totaling 120 repayments) before forgiving an entire kept balance. Meanwhile, the brand new Biden administration’s education loan forgiveness plan has been being closed because of the authorities.
